French Socialists Retain Power in Major Cities, National Rally Suffers Setback
France's National Rally (RN) failed to win the cities of Marseille and Toulon, which they had hoped to claim in recent municipal votes, a setback that gave hope to embattled mainstream parties ahead of next year's presidential election, as Socialists retained power in key cities.
